Reid State Technical College is a public school in Evergreen, AL, offering certificates and associate degrees in fields like nursing, cosmetology, and metal working. With an average annual net price of $1,739, it is designed for students seeking hands-on career training.
Half of students receive Pell Grants, indicating significant financial need in the student body. The school reports a 50.3% completion rate, meaning roughly half of enrolled students finish within the standard tracking period. Ten years after entry, median earnings are reported at $28,982.
Net price is 72% below the Alabama median ($6,142) for schools offering these programs. Reported median earnings are 24% below the national median ($38,354) for comparable schools.
